    Capacity: How Much Juice Do You Really Need?

    Generate an ultra-luxurious, modern, photorealistic 16:9 featured image for a blog article on the to

    Battery capacity is measured in milliampere-hours (mAh). A higher mAh means the charger can store more energy and charge your devices multiple times. For smartphones, a 10,000mAh charger is often sufficient for 2-3 full charges. For tablets or laptops, you might need a higher capacity, like 20,000mAh or more. Huawei offers a range of capacities to suit different needs.

    Consider your typical daily usage and the battery sizes of your devices. If you have a phone with a 4,000mAh battery and a tablet with a 7,000mAh battery, a 10,000mAh charger might only give you one full charge for both combined. A 20,000mAh charger would be a much better fit for extended use. Understanding your power needs is the first step to choosing the right portable charger.

    Charging Speed: Getting Back to Full Power, Faster

    Fast charging technology is a game-changer. Huawei portable chargers often support various fast-charging protocols, like Quick Charge or USB Power Delivery (PD). This means you can get your phone from 0% to 50% in about 30 minutes, significantly reducing downtime. Always check the charger’s specifications for supported speeds.

    Understanding Charging Cycles

    Portable chargers, like your phone’s battery, have a limited number of charge cycles. A charge cycle is when the battery is fully discharged and then recharged. Fully draining the battery every time can degrade it faster. It’s often better to recharge it when it’s partially depleted.

    Most modern portable chargers have intelligent circuitry to prevent overcharging. However, avoiding extreme discharges and extreme temperatures will help preserve the battery’s overall health.

    Storage and Temperature

    Store your portable charger in a cool, dry place. Extreme temperatures, both hot and cold, can negatively impact battery performance and lifespan. Avoid leaving it in a hot car or direct sunlight for extended periods.

    If you plan to store the charger for a long time, it’s generally recommended to leave it with about 50% charge. This helps maintain battery health over extended periods.

    Cleaning and Physical Care

    Keep the ports clean and free of debris. Use a dry, soft brush or compressed air to gently remove dust. Avoid using liquids or abrasive materials, as these can damage the ports or the charger’s casing.

    A clean charger not only looks better but also ensures a more reliable connection for charging your devices. A good connection is vital for efficient power transfer.

    Troubleshooting Common Huawei Portable Charger Issues

    Even the best devices can sometimes have issues. If your Huawei portable charger isn’t working as expected, there are a few common problems and solutions you can try. Often, the fix is quite simple.

    Don’t get frustrated if you encounter a minor hiccup. Most issues can be resolved with a few straightforward steps.

    Charger Not Charging Devices

    Check the cable: Ensure the charging cable is securely connected to both the charger and your device. Try a different cable, as cables can sometimes fail.
    Check the port: Make sure the port on the portable charger is clean and free of debris.
    Device compatibility: Confirm your device is compatible with the charger’s output specifications.

    If your device still isn’t charging, try plugging the charger into a different device to see if the issue lies with the original device or the charger itself.

    Charger Not Charging Itself

    Use the correct cable and adapter: Ensure you are using the cable and a suitable wall adapter that came with the charger or is recommended by Huawei.
    Check the power source: Try plugging the charger into a different wall outlet or USB port to rule out a faulty power source.
    Allow sufficient time: Some high-capacity chargers can take several hours to fully recharge.

    If the charger still won’t charge after trying these steps, there might be an internal issue.

    Slow Charging Speeds

    Check charging protocols: Ensure both your device and the charger support the same fast-charging technology (e.g., USB PD, Quick Charge).
    Use a compatible cable: Some cables are only designed for charging and not for fast data transfer, which can affect charging speed. Use a high-quality cable rated for fast charging.
    * Avoid charging multiple devices: If your charger has multiple ports, charging several devices simultaneously might reduce the speed for each individual device.

    Verify the power output (Watts) of both your charger and your device. For example, a 5W charger won’t fast-charge a device designed for 18W charging.

    Frequently Asked Questions About Huawei Portable Chargers

    How do I know if a Huawei portable charger is compatible with my phone?

    Most Huawei portable chargers use standard USB ports (USB-A and USB-C). As long as your phone has a compatible charging port and doesn’t have extremely high power requirements that exceed the charger’s output, it should work. Check the charger’s specifications for output wattage and supported fast-charging standards like USB Power Delivery (PD) or Quick Charge (QC) if your phone supports them.

    Can I use a Huawei portable charger to charge my laptop?

    Some high-capacity Huawei portable chargers, especially those with USB Power Delivery (PD) support and sufficient wattage (e.g., 45W or higher), can charge certain laptops. It’s crucial to check the charger’s output specifications and your laptop’s charging requirements. Not all portable chargers are powerful enough for laptops.

    How long does a Huawei portable charger last?

    The lifespan of a portable charger depends on its capacity and how often it’s used. A typical portable charger can last for several hundred charge cycles before its maximum capacity noticeably degrades. Proper care, such as avoiding extreme temperatures and over-discharging, can extend its usable life.

    Is it safe to leave my Huawei portable charger plugged in overnight?

    Modern portable chargers, including those from Huawei, are designed with safety features to prevent overcharging. Once the charger reaches 100% capacity, it typically stops drawing power. However, for optimal battery health and safety, it’s generally recommended to unplug it once fully charged.

    What does the LED indicator on a Huawei portable charger mean?

    The LED lights usually indicate the remaining battery level of the portable charger. Each light typically represents a certain percentage of charge (e.g., 25%, 50%, 75%, 100%). Refer to your charger’s manual for the exact meaning of the lights on your specific model.

    Can I take my Huawei portable charger on an airplane?

    Yes, generally you can. For safety reasons, most airlines allow portable chargers (power banks) in carry-on luggage only, not in checked baggage. There are often restrictions on the maximum battery capacity (e.g., usually under 27,000mAh or 100Wh). Always check the specific airline’s regulations before flying.
